Output f68b12631fb8a86a2e9f39132ee684a17bd4cbca4e9373345adc28504bfe7676:0

value
72667086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1cbad649a7edeeaf6ba6a86def4cb4ae1b8c615 OP_EQUAL
address
AD2AhJLBCRrQ5LxGp8e2ad1x9JmMqEdPnG
transaction
f68b12631fb8a86a2e9f39132ee684a17bd4cbca4e9373345adc28504bfe7676